期刊文献+

混合实时任务的两级调度策略

Two-Level Hierarchical Scheduling Scheme of Hybrid Real-Time Tasks
下载PDF
导出
摘要 面向混合实时任务应用,提出一种两级结构调度策略:对周期性实时任务采用时间触发,非周期性实时任务则采用事件触发.先建立任务模型并定义相关概念,然后给出调度策略的架构,并对调度算法、可调度性、抖动、时标间隔及调度策略优化等进行研究.结合Windows CE.NET进行的调度策略实验验证结果表明,该方法能提高混合实时任务的确定性,减小抖动.文中最后讨论了时标间隔对处理器利用率和周期分辨率的影响. In this paper, a two-level hierarchical scheduling scheme is presented for the application-oriented hybrid real-time tasks (HRTF). In this scheme, the time-triggered and the event-triggered modes are adopted for periodic real-time and aperiodic tasks respectively, and a task model is established, with the related concepts being also defined. Then, the structure of the scheduling scheme is proposed, and some crucial technologies such as scheduling algorithm, schedulability, jitter, tick-interval and optimal scheduling scheme are investigated. Moreover, some experiments combined with Windows CE. NET are performed to validate the scheduling scheme. The results show that the proposed scheme improves the certainty of HRTT and reduces the jitter. The effects of tick-interval on CPU utilization and period resolution are finally discussed.
出处 《华南理工大学学报(自然科学版)》 EI CAS CSCD 北大核心 2008年第4期50-55,共6页 Journal of South China University of Technology(Natural Science Edition)
基金 国家自然科学基金资助项目(50575075) 广东省自然科学基金资助项目(05103543) 粤港关键领域重点突破项目 教育部"新世纪优秀人才支持计划"资助项目(2005)
关键词 实时任务 混合任务 调度策略 抖动 real-time task hybrid task scheduling scheme jitter
  • 相关文献

参考文献10

  • 1Liu C L,Layland J W.Scheduling algorithms for multiprogramming in a hard-real-time environment[J].Journal ACM,1973,20(1):46-61.
  • 2李伟光,赵博,周建辉,朱金华,俞烽.基于实时Linux的开放式数控系统框架[J].华南理工大学学报(自然科学版),2003,31(10):28-31. 被引量:6
  • 3Deng Z,Liu J W S.Scheduling real-time applications in open environment[C] //Proceedings of the 18th IEEE Real-Time Systems Symposium.Los Alamitos:IEEE Computer Society Press,1997:308-319.
  • 4Deng Z,Liu J W S,Sun J.A scheme for scheduling hardreal-time applications in open environment[C]//Proceedings of the 9th Euromicro Workshop on Real-Time Systems.Los Alamitos:IEEE Computer Society Press,1997:191-199.
  • 5Song I.Control scheduling scheme design for real-time systems[D].Waterloo:College of computer,University of Waterloo,2005.
  • 6Pont M J.Patterns for time-triggered embedded systems[M].Boston:Addison Wesley,2001:225-226.
  • 7Hansson H.ARTES:a network for real-time research and graduate education in Sweden[M].Uppsala:Uppsala University,2006:663-668.
  • 8Kopetz H.Why time-triggered architectures will succeed in large hard real-time systems[C]//Proceedings of the 5th IEEE Workshop on Future Trends of Distributed Computing Systems.Washington:IEEE Computer Society Press,1995:2-9.
  • 9Krishna C M,Kang G S.Real-time systems[M].Beijing:Tsinghua Press,2001:48-70.
  • 10Hatch J.Windows CE real-time performance architecture[DB/OL].(2006-05-20)[2007-04-20].http://download.microsoft,cow./.

二级参考文献6

共引文献5

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部